In July 2014, an online research site, YouGov.com [1],  posted the results of their “What Would Jesus Do?” poll.

Not surprisingly, the results showed that Americans are more liberal on social issues than they think Jesus would be.  What is surprising in these poll results is how liberal (and unbiblical) they think Jesus would be.

It’s apparent on these issues that those polled do not know Jesus very well. Nor do they know the Bible’s teachings.  Some of these issues are clearly addressed in God’s Word, others are not.  However,  all of the poll results indicate reasoning based on personal opinion.

The question itself, “Do you think Jesus would support or oppose the following items [social issues]? is wrongly asked.  It doesn’t matter what we “think.”  What matters is what the Bible says.  We should never be comfortable saying what Jesus would do unless we can support it with Scripture.

We should not think…“What would Jesus do.”  Instead, we should consider, “What did Jesus do.”  God has been gracious in giving us the Holy Bible to instruct us (2 Timothy 3:16) and the Holy Spirit to teach and guide us in all things (John 14:26).  Avail yourself of the wisdom of His Word and the power of His Spirit so you can reason together with Lord (Isaiah 1:18). 

The Credibility of the Poll?

YouGov.com does not supply any information on the sample group regarding size, demographics, etc. (they do, however, break down the results between Protestants and Catholics).  Because we are not informed about the sample group, there is reason to wonder how accurate the poll was in measuring American’s reasoning nationwide. I do, however, believe that the results are an indication of the secular worldview that is so prevalent in our nation.  Many don’t know what the Bible says, but they are often quick to say what they think it says. 

I share these charts with you as a reminder that it is important to know what the Bible teaches…and most importantly, to know the Person the Bible teaches about — His character, His will, His ways, and His great love for you!

Conclusion

These poll results remind us that what we choose to shape our opinions will influence how we discern social issues.  What we think can come from the world, the nightly news, other people, etc.  Or…it can come from the Word of God.  Which one will you choose?

Here’s another poll to consider.  Research conducted with over 120,000 people worldwide has revealed that those who engage in Scripture 4+ days per week grow spiritually and display healthy behaviors versus those who read Scripture 3 or fewer times per week. It is found they display little or no difference in behavior than people “of the world.” (www.centerforbibleengagement.org)
